Изчисли цената с включен данък веднъж — вътре в колоната
Магазинът съхранява цените в стотинки в колоната price_cents и данъчната ставка в tax_rate. Бекендът сглобява общата сума с включен данък — price_cents × (1 + tax_rate) / 100 — и формулата се копира из целия код.
По-безопасно е да я изчислиш веднъж вътре в самата колона. Изгради таблица products с id (първичен ключ), price_cents (цяло число, задължително), tax_rate (число с два знака след десетичната запетая, по подразбиране 0.20) и автоматично изчислявана колона total, чиято стойност винаги е равна на price_cents × (1 + tax_rate) / 100 и се съхранява физически. Вмъкни един ред с price_cents = 1000 и провери, че total е изчислен автоматично.
Само CREATE/ALTER/DROP — без нужда от завършващ SELECT.
Влез, за да видиш историята на решенията
ВходВлез, за да използваш ИИ ментора
ВходНяма начална схема
Тази задача започва без таблици — ще ги създадеш чрез CREATE TABLE.